Mandatory Parent Driver Education Meeting!

Mandatory Parent Driver Education Meeting

@ Potomac HS Auditorium, 7 pm

Monday, November 9, 2009

(must attend one of the 20 meetings offered)

 

Prince William Partners for Safe Teen Drivers is a program requiring parents to be involved in the learning process of their student drivers. Parents of students taking road and range instruction in Prince William County Schools are required to attend one of the scheduled meetings to learn how to be a supporting partner in their child’s driver education experience.

 

Parents will receive a certificate at the conclusion of the mandatory meeting. This certificate will be turned into the driver education instructor before your student will be able to receive their provisional driver's license.
